是指在使用Docker容器时,出现无法连接到容器的情况。这可能是由于多种原因引起的,下面我将详细解释可能的原因和解决方法。
-p
参数将容器内部的端口映射到主机上,例如docker run -p 8080:80
将容器内部的80端口映射到主机的8080端口上。docker ps
命令检查容器的状态,确保容器正在运行。如果容器已停止,可以使用docker start
命令启动容器。/etc/resolv.conf
文件或使用--dns
参数指定DNS服务器。总结起来,Docker拒绝连接可能是由于网络配置问题、端口映射问题、防火墙配置问题、容器状态问题、DNS解析问题或容器配置问题引起的。根据具体情况,可以逐一排查并解决这些问题。如果以上方法都无法解决问题,可以参考腾讯云提供的容器服务产品,如腾讯云容器服务(TKE),它提供了一站式的容器解决方案,包括容器集群管理、自动扩缩容、负载均衡等功能,可以帮助用户更方便地管理和部署容器应用。
参考链接:
领取专属 10元无门槛券
手把手带您无忧上云